Permit Authority

Clearwater issues residential permits through City Hall and routes commercial permits through MABCD. For each building permit, a Certificate of Zoning Compliance application must be submitted. Inspections are coordinated through MABCD.

Application Process

  1. Download or obtain permit application from the Forms and Permits page or from City Hall.
  2. Complete a Certificate of Zoning Compliance application along with the building permit application (both required for every permit, residential or commercial).
  3. Residential permits: Submit to City Hall. Commercial permits: Submit through MABCD.
  4. Pay applicable fees.
  5. Permit is issued.
  6. Schedule inspections through the MABCD Portal or IVR at 316-660-9550.

General Requirements

Required for residential and commercial construction, additions, alterations, and trade work within city limits.

Required Documents

  • Completed building permit application plus Certificate of Zoning Compliance application
  • Additional drawings/plans as required

Building code
Wichita-Sedgwick County Unified Building and Trade Code (administered through MABCD for commercial projects).
